Key Skills to Look For
Technical expertise
Look for candidates with proficiency in contract negotiation, project management, financial analysis, and ERP or CRM systems such as SAP or Salesforce.
Portfolio and experience
Review prior work that demonstrates success in commercial strategy, vendor management, and revenue optimization across industries like IT, real estate, or manufacturing.
Soft skills
Strong communication, leadership, adaptability, and problem-solving abilities are essential for managing cross-functional teams and aligning business goals.
Industry knowledge
Experience in Bangalore’s key sectors such as technology, logistics, and infrastructure ensures a strong understanding of local market dynamics.
Screening & Interviewing Process
Portfolio evaluation
Assess case studies or project outcomes that highlight negotiation success, cost savings, and business development impact.
Interview formats
Combine in-person and virtual interviews to evaluate both professional presence and analytical thinking. Focus on leadership, financial acumen, and operational strategy.
Sample interview questions for Commercial Manager
- How have you structured a commercial agreement to maximize profit margins?
- Describe a time you resolved a major vendor conflict.
- How do you balance risk and opportunity in business negotiations?
Technical tests
Offer a short case assessment or paid trial project to gauge strategic decision-making and commercial forecasting abilities.
References
Request feedback from clients or previous employers, especially those within Bangalore or similar markets, to verify reliability and results.

Challenges to Watch Out For
Scope creep
Prevent scope expansion by maintaining written agreements and change request documentation.
Intellectual property
Ensure all deliverables include clear ownership transfer clauses and licensing rights to avoid disputes.
Payment security
Use secure payment systems or escrow services to protect financial transactions.
Time zone coordination
Though Bangalore aligns well with global time zones, set realistic response and delivery expectations for smooth collaboration.

What is the average salary for a Commercial Manager in Bangalore?
The average salary ranges from INR 12 to 25 lakhs annually, depending on experience and industry.
